Drying absorption tower for removing acid mist in flue gas

By introducing a combination of ceramic ring packing, acid separator tubes, fiber demister and overflow pipe into the drying absorption tower, the problem of incomplete acid mist removal in flue gas is solved, achieving more efficient acid mist removal and equipment protection.

AI Technical Summary

Technical Problem

The flue gas in existing drying absorption towers still contains acid mist, which leads to equipment corrosion and cost losses, and existing technologies are difficult to remove effectively.

Method used

The system employs a combination structure of ceramic ring packing, acid distributor tubes, fiber demister, fiber demister disc, multiple acid seals, and overflow pipes. The flue gas inlet is located at the bottom of the tower, and the outlet is located at the top. The ceramic ring packing is located at the bottom, the acid distributor tubes are located at the top, and the fiber demister disc is located on top of them. The fiber demister is installed at the top. The acid solution is introduced into the acid seal through the acid solution guide pipe, and the overflow pipe guides the acid solution to the ceramic ring packing, avoiding contact between the acid solution and the acid distributor tubes.

Benefits of technology

It improves the removal efficiency of acid mist in flue gas, avoids corrosion of acid separator tubes, and reduces equipment maintenance costs.

[0003] In an acid-making system, a drying absorption tower is a commonly used device. The flue gas inlet of the drying absorption tower is usually located at the lower side of the tower body to ensure that the flue gas can smoothly enter the tower and fully contact and react with the acid liquid or other absorption medium in the tower. The flue gas outlet of the drying absorption tower is usually located at the upper part of the tower body, and the purified flue gas is discharged from the upper outlet after fully contacting and reacting with the acid liquid or other absorption medium in the tower. In the existing drying absorption tower, due to various reasons (for example, uneven distribution of acid, powdering of filler, improper control of acid temperature, improper control of acid concentration, etc.), a certain amount of acid mist may still be contained in the flue gas discharged from the outlet, which will enter the subsequent conversion section, and long-term over-standard acid mist will cause acid accumulation, corrosion of equipment, and serious cost loss. [0015] Figure 1 A structural schematic diagram of a dry absorption tower for removing acid mist in flue gas according to one embodiment is shown. The dry absorption tower 1 includes a flue gas inlet 8, a flue gas outlet 9, a ceramic ring packing 7, an acid distributor tube 6, a fiber mist eliminator 2, a fiber mist eliminator disc 3, a plurality of acid seals 4, and a plurality of overflow pipes 5.

[0016] The flue gas inlet 8 is located at the bottom side of the dry absorption tower, and the flue gas outlet 9 is located at the top of the dry absorption tower. The ceramic ring packing 7 is located at the lower part of the dry absorption tower, the acid distributor tube 6 is located above the ceramic ring packing 7, the fiber mist eliminator disc 3 is located above the acid distributor tube 6, and the fiber mist eliminator 2 is installed on the upper part of the fiber mist eliminator disc 3.

[0017] The ceramic ring packing 7 mainly serves to increase the gas-liquid contact area, promote the mixing and mass transfer of gas and liquid, improve the absorption efficiency of sulfuric acid through its structure and material, and has good corrosion resistance and high temperature resistance, ensuring the stable operation of the dry absorption tower. The ceramic ring packing may, for example, be a ceramic corrugated packing or a ceramic Pall ring.

[0018] The main function of the acid distributor tube 6 is to spray the concentrated sulfuric acid uniformly to the surface of the porcelain ring packing 7, so that the flue gas can be in full contact with the concentrated sulfuric acid in the porcelain ring packing 7, thereby improving the contact efficiency and enhancing the absorption effect.

[0019] In one embodiment, the acid distributor tube 6 comprises an acid distributor main pipe, a plurality of acid distributor branch pipes in communication with the acid distributor main pipe, and a plurality of acid distributor nozzles at the ends of the plurality of acid distributor branch pipes.

[0020] The fiber mist eliminator 2 is used to further absorb the acid mist present in the flue gas before the flue gas is discharged from the flue gas outlet 9. The fiber mist eliminator 2 generally comprises a plurality of mist eliminator elements installed in a container or tank, when the gas containing mist particles passes through, the mist particles will be captured on the fibers of the mist eliminator by inertial impaction, direct interception, and Brownian motion principle, and gradually coalesce into large particles or liquid films, and then reach the fiber mist eliminator flower disc 3 under the action of gravity, thereby achieving the effect of capturing mist liquid and purifying gas.

[0021] In one embodiment, the fiber mist eliminator 2 is detachably installed on the upper part of the fiber mist eliminator flower disc 3 to facilitate maintenance and replacement of the fiber mist eliminator 2.

[0022] The acid liquid collected by the fiber mist eliminator 2 eventually reaches the fiber mist eliminator flower disc 3. A plurality of acid liquid drainage pipes 10 are provided in the fiber mist eliminator flower disc 3 for draining the acid liquid to a plurality of acid seals 4 provided below the fiber mist eliminator flower disc 3.

[0023] The plurality of acid seals 4 are used to collect and store acid liquid. The acid seals 4 can be fixed or installed in any feasible manner, and in one embodiment, the acid seals 4 are fixedly connected to the bottom of the fiber mist eliminator flower disc 3.

[0024] When the acid seals 4 are filled with acid liquid, the acid liquid will overflow and flow onto the acid distributor tube 6 below the acid seals 4, which will significantly accelerate the corrosion of the acid distributor tube 6 below the acid seals 4 if it continues for a long time, thereby reducing the service life of the entire acid distributor tube 6. In order to avoid this problem, overflow pipes 5 are provided on the sides of each acid seal 4. The upper end of the overflow pipe 5 is in communication with the acid seal 4, and the lower end is located below the acid distributor tube 6 to guide the acid liquid in the acid seal 4 to the porcelain ring packing 7 without contacting the acid distributor tube 6, effectively avoiding the corrosion of the acid distributor tube 6 and reducing the production and equipment maintenance costs.

[0025] In one embodiment, the lower end of the overflow pipe 5 extends into the porcelain ring packing 7.

[0026] In one embodiment, the material of the overflow pipe 5 is 316L stainless steel.
